Overview The Maintenance Technician position requires strong electrical troubleshooting skills and mechanical aptitude. Candidates should have five years of experience in packaging and equipment maintenance, with a focus on electrical installation, PLC knowledge, preventative maintenance, and troubleshooting.

Responsibilities Install machine and control wiring installations

Perform component‑level troubleshooting and maintenance

Apply PLC understanding and troubleshooting skills (non‑programming)

Anchor equipment, run conduit, pull wire, terminate conductors

Maintain and rebuild equipment, conveyor systems, robotics, and other routine maintenance duties

Qualifications High school diploma required

5 years' experience in packaging and equipment maintenance with emphasis on electrical installation and preventive maintenance, repair, and troubleshooting (conveyors, robotics, over‑wrappers, palletizers, shrink wrappers, casers, air compressors, boilers)

Experience maintaining and troubleshooting automated conveyor equipment preferred

Certifications in basic electrical, mechanical, motor control relay logic, and schematic reading preferred

Experience operating boom and scissor lifts required

Knowledge, Skills and Abilities Use basic electrical test instruments (VOM, multimeter, clamp‑on ampere meter)

Troubleshoot sensors, photo‑eyes, pneumatic cylinders, MAC valves, and PLC related operations

Maintain and operate boilers and steam tunnels
